Stoneware
Wood-fired stoneware is tough and food-safe. Most pieces take the dishwasher, but a hand-wash keeps a soda glaze looking its best for longest. Avoid sudden temperature shocks.

Made by
Kiln & Clay
Asheville, North Carolina · since 2014
Wood-fired stoneware for the daily table. Fired in a soda kiln to cone 10. Each glaze is mixed in-studio from raw oxides — the ash blush along a rim is the kiln's signature, not a defect.
